▸ noun: (countable) A collection of wires or cables bundled and routed according to their function.
▸ noun: (dated, uncountable) The complete dress, especially in a military sense, of a man or a horse; armour in general.
▸ noun: The part of a loom comprising the heddles, with their means of support and motion, by which the threads of the warp are alternately raised and depressed for the passage of the shuttle.
▸ noun: Equipment for any kind of labour.
▸ verb: (transitive) To place a harness on something; to tie up or restrain.
▸ verb: (transitive) To capture, control or put to use.
▸ verb: (transitive) To equip with armour.
